首页 >> 学识问答 >

1234567的逆序数怎么算

2025-07-01 05:24:55

问题描述:

1234567的逆序数怎么算,跪求万能的知友,帮我看看!

最佳答案

推荐答案

2025-07-01 05:24:55

【1234567的逆序数怎么算】在排列组合中,逆序数是一个重要的概念,它用来衡量一个排列中“逆序对”的数量。所谓逆序对,是指在一个排列中,如果前面的数字比后面的数字大,那么这两个数字就构成一个逆序对。而逆序数就是这个排列中所有逆序对的总数。

本文将以数字 1234567 为例,详细讲解其逆序数的计算方法,并通过表格形式直观展示结果。

一、什么是逆序数?

在数学中,对于一个由 n 个不同元素 构成的排列,若存在两个元素 $ a_i, a_j $,满足 $ i < j $ 且 $ a_i > a_j $,则称这对元素为一个逆序对。

逆序数即为该排列中所有逆序对的总个数。

二、1234567 的逆序数分析

我们以数字序列 1 2 3 4 5 6 7 为例,这是一个升序排列,也就是从小到大的顺序排列。在这种情况下,每个数字都比后面的所有数字小,因此没有逆序对。

所以,1234567 的逆序数是 0。

三、逆序数的计算方法(一般情况)

虽然本例中逆序数为 0,但为了理解计算过程,我们简单说明一下如何计算任意排列的逆序数:

1. 逐个检查每个元素;

2. 对于每个元素,统计其后面比它小的元素个数;

3. 将所有这些个数相加,得到逆序数。

例如:对于排列 3 1 2 4

- 3 后面有 1 和 2,共 2 个比它小的数 → 2 个逆序对

- 1 后面没有比它小的数 → 0

- 2 后面没有比它小的数 → 0

- 4 后面没有数 → 0

→ 总逆序数 = 2 + 0 + 0 + 0 = 2

四、1234567 逆序数计算表

元素 后面比它小的元素个数 逆序对数
1 0 0
2 0 0
3 0 0
4 0 0
5 0 0
6 0 0
7 0 0

总逆序数:0

五、总结

- 1234567 是一个升序排列,没有逆序对;

- 逆序数为 0,表示该排列是最有序的;

- 逆序数可以用于衡量排列的“混乱程度”,逆序数越小,排列越接近有序。

如果你对其他排列的逆序数感兴趣,也可以继续提问,我会为你一一解答。

  免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。

 
分享:
最新文章